Reflections: An atheist view of faith

Faith is an entirely misunderstood concept that is of ten misgiven and abused. A religious person is stuffed full of reasons to praise god and jesus by a person who is no closer to "god" than any other person in the room. They are told of the astonishing accomplishments of jesus and apparently shown the path to righteousness. All they have to do, they are told, is to praise the lord and have faith. This is where these good intentions to make the world a better place veer off in the wrong direction. Jesus lived thousands of years ago, and whether or not you believe the stories, praising him does nothing. Having faith in someone that has not lived for centuries does not work. If anything, just learn from their actions and live the way they taught. When you simply have faith in this person, you are not making anyone's life better. You are believing in a myth is just that. You are being a fan of a story. Have faith in yourself. Have faith in those you care about. Faith becomes something real when directed towards people you interact with daily. With people who need or want your faith and trust. Don't ever praise and have faith in the way another lived their life, but live your own life the same way and spread the good throughout people that matter. Those who live today and control the future and overall well being of the world today. To the lives that need help. People go to church every week and listen to some schmuck tell them to thank someone for their contributions years ago. What the man in black at the front of the room should be preaching is to go out and be the change they want to see in the world, and then to leave it at that. The guy up at the front of the room that sits alone at night eating TV dinners and copying his next sermon from the internet should really just tell the hundreds of people looking back at him to have faith in others. Faith is a misguided concept. When their minds are filled with the fictional belief that if they just have faith in a man made God then everything will be wonderful, they don't take charge of their lives. The blanket of comfort surrounding them isn't truly there, and this is dangerous. To them, faith is almost a magical element that makes everything okay. People hide behind this word, holding it out in front of them like a weapon or shield. One day they will learn the hard way that what they think is protecting them is only going to make it harder to accept misery in the end.
